The SheVentures Export Readiness Program is open to all women-owned SMEs in Nigeria who are interested in reaching new markets and growing their businesses. The program will include a series of training modules on topics such as export market research, product development, and export documentation. Participants will also have the opportunity to receive one-on-one mentoring from experienced exporters.
A recent report by the National Bureau of Statistics revealed that over 41 million SMEs operate in Nigeria, of which women own 40%. Women’s businesses are expected to create 8.9 million jobs in the next five years, contributing significantly to the country’s economy. This indicates the significant role women can play in the growth and development of the Nigerian economy if provided with the proper funding, capacity building, networking, and other opportunities.
